It's the longest night after what, at times, has seemed the longest year. Soon 2020 will be over. I am very aware that living in the Highlands has meant I have amd have had more freedom than many. Even during the four months of lockdown with walks only from home I could step out of my door and explore forests and fields and moorland hills. Without that I am not sure how I would have coped.

Unsurprisingly this year I had fewer wild camps than any year I can remember. I hadn't planned any long walks overseas and I feel deeply for those who had to cancel theirs. So much goes into the preparation, mentally as well as practically, that abandoning dreams must be really hard. I had intended on two long walks in the spring in the Highlands but I hadn't done much planning as these are home hills. With three of the best hill months for long walks in the lockdown period - April, May, and June - these walks were abandoned. I hope to undertake them next year.

As it was, in the eight months I could travel I rarely ventured beyond the Cairngorms and never left the Highlands. Somehow familiar places felt reassuring, a fixed reality that was tangible in an uncertain and fluid world.

I did camp during the lockdown months - in the garden. And in the remaining eight months I did have many fine camps in the woods and hills. There were frosts and sunshine and rain and wind and brilliant starry nights - I especially remember those.
